Salesforce MCP Server
A Model Context Protocol (MCP) server for Salesforce CRM integration. This server provides tools to interact with Salesforce Leads through the MCP protocol, enabling AI assistants, workflows, and copilots to manage Salesforce CRM lead data safely.
Features
Lead Sync Integration
Automated Lead Syncing: Sync leads from your platform into Salesforce CRM using a safe upsert-like flow
Duplicate Prevention: Checks existing leads by email before creating a new one
Idempotent Operations: Safe to call multiple times with the same data - no duplicates
Lead Status Handling:
scheduled→ triggers Lead Conversionobjected→ updates Lead status only (no conversion)
SOQL Safe Queries: Email values are escaped to prevent query-breaking characters
Error Handling: Clear validation and authentication errors returned in JSON format
Correlation IDs: Every tool response contains a correlation ID for debugging

MCP_PORT=3333Authentication (Required Headers)
This MCP server expects authentication tokens via headers.
Required Headers Format
Authorization: Bearer <ACCESS_TOKEN>
X-SF-Refresh-Token: Bearer <REFRESH_TOKEN>
X-SF-Instance-Url: https://yourInstance.my.salesforce.com
Content-Type: application/json
Accept: application/json⚠️ Important
Must include a space: Bearer <token>
Authorization:Bearer <token> ❌ will fail
Authorization: Bearer <token> ✅ correctUsage Running the Server
